#350470 Hex color

#350470

The hexadecimal color code #350470 corresponds to the code RGB( 53, 4, 112 ). It's a shade of Purple. This color is a combination of red (at 0,21 level), green (at 0,02 level) and blue (at 0,44 level). Its brightness is 22% and its saturation is 93%. It is composed of red at 31%, green at 2% and blue at 66%. The dominant component is blue.
